We are so excited to team up with Netlify to bring you our next DEV challenge. This Challenge is all about dynamic and high-performance digital experiences, across any framework!
Running through May 12th, the Netlify Dynamic Site Challenge provides an opportunity to certify your skills, win cash prizes, and gain experience with Netlify’s new Agnostic Platform Primitives. Unlock never-before-accessible functionalities across all frameworks – Next.js, Astro, Nuxt, Remix, you name it!
This challenge presents an opportunity to invest in the open web, open source, and your skills with new and evolving frameworks. We look forward to seeing what you create.
We hope you give at least one of our three prompts a try!
Prompts
Visual Feast
Build a dynamic image gallery using the Netlify Image CDN – your project should utilize Netlify’s on-demand image transformation capabilities and demonstrate fetching images, applying transformations like resizing and format optimization, and rendering the optimized images in a gallery layout.
Here is the submission template for anyone that wants to jump right in, but please review all challenge rules on the official challenge page before submitting.
Visual Feast Submission Template
Build with Blobs
Build an application that reads and writes data using Netlify Blobs – your project should demonstrate storing and retrieving blob objects, handling metadata, and integrating blob storage with Netlify Functions for processing tasks.
Here is the submission template for anyone that wants to jump right in, but please review all challenge rules on the official challenge page before submitting.
Build with Blobs Submission Template
Clever Caching
Build a web application that leverages Netlify's fine-grained cache control capabilities – your project should implement custom Cache-Control headers, utilize the Netlify-CDN-Cache-Control header for edge caching, and demonstrate cache invalidation using cache tags.
Here is the submission template for anyone that wants to jump right in, but please review all challenge rules on the official challenge page before submitting.
Clever Caching Submission Template
Judging Criteria and Prizes
All three prompts will be judged on the following:
- Use of underlying technology
- Usability and User Experience
- Accessibility
- Creativity
The winner of each prompt will receive:
- $1,000 USD Gift Card or Equivalent
- Exclusive DEV Badge
- A gift from the DEV Shop
All Participants with a valid submission will receive a completion badge on their DEV profile.
How To Participate
In order to participate, you will need to publish a post using the submission template associated with each prompt. All submissions must be built and run on Netlify, utilizing at least one platform primitive as described in each prompt. Submissions will be judged based on the Netlify free starter platform, so any use of Netlify’s paid services will be taken into account during judging.
Please review our full rules, guidelines, and FAQ page before submitting so you understand our participation guidelines and official contest rules such eligibility requirements.
Need Help?
The Netlify Team will do their best to respond to your technical questions in this help thread:
Netlify Dynamic Site Challenge - Help Thread!
Sean C Davis for Netlify ・ May 2
But before popping in a question, we recommend getting to know the Netlify platform by utilizing their docs and tutorials:
Important Dates
- May 1: Netlify Dynamic Site Challenge begins!
- May 12: Submissions due at 11:59 PM PDT
- May 14: Winners Announced
We hope you enjoy the freedom to framework, and we can’t wait to see what you build! Questions about the challenge? Ask them below.
Good luck and happy coding!
Top comments (46)
Pro-tip: if you submit one project that satisfies all three prompts, you have more chances to win 😃
Good luck everyone!
Such a generous tip. May the odds be ever in your favor! :D
So just need to post three times as per submission instruction with the same project? Awesome!
I have submitted dev.to/chintanonweb/netlify-dynami...
Woohoo! 🎉 I'm from Netlify and can't wait to see what creative projects you all come up with for this challenge!
Netlify Image CDN: Visit Here
Netlify blobs : Visit Here
Ma man 🤝🏻
dev.to/chintanonweb/netlify-dynami...
Well, shoot. That was fast!
Thank you so much!
cracks knuckles
alright let's do this.
Good luck!
Can't wait to start on this! Watch out world!!!
Awesome, good luck!
Ooh, I love places like Netlify! Personally, Vercel is my favorite, though.
Good luck everyone!
Yahoo! Awesome choice for new challenge, I'll TOTALLY submit!
Nice
YAY! Happy that we have launched!
Oh, this is one interesting challenge. Netlify Image CDN is inherently straightforward. But Netlify Blobs is a feature without a clear paved path, and Netlify Cache's cool features are not that straightforward to demonstrate. I genuinely look forward to what everyone is cooking up with these features.
Netlify is one fly name! 8)